Title: | Study and research of power amplifier in neural stimulation system | Authors: | Liu, Hongbo | Keywords: | DRNTU::Engineering::Electrical and electronic engineering | Issue Date: | 2016 | Abstract: | Neural stimulation has been in use since a long time, with different techniques being used for treatment existing in the market today. However, most of them which have been successful, use implant techniques for high efficacy of treatment. This is because wireless transmission of power is a challenge. The amplifier required to produce the electric field for stimulation is of critical importance in this case. In this report, we analyze different kinds of amplifiers, study their characteristics and compare them. Implementation of a class-D power amplifier is performed, and modulation of waveform output is performed using simulation techniques for a class-D amplifier for the desired output.
